Michigan State University's junior centerman, Charlie Stramel, has been recognized with the Big Ten Third Star of the Week honors following a weekend series against Boston College. The Spartans split their games with the second-ranked team, and Stramel's performance was pivotal in securing Saturday's 4-3 victory.

Stramel scored two goals during the game, contributing significantly to MSU's success. His first goal initiated MSU's scoring, and his second tied the game at 3-3 in the second period. Additionally, he blocked two shots during the game and three over the weekend. He also won 13 out of 17 faceoffs, reflecting a win rate of 76.5%, helping Michigan State bounce back after a loss on Friday night.

In his debut season with Michigan State, Stramel is already nearing his previous season's total of three goals after just four games. He joins teammates Isaac Howard and Daniel Russell as recipients of weekly honors from the conference this season. Howard received First Star recognition and Russell Second Star following MSU's sweep against Lake Superior State earlier in the season.

The Spartans are set to play an exhibition match against Windsor this Friday at Munn Ice Arena at 6 pm.
